Given our rural roads and hot, humid summers, common repairs for local Toyotas include suspension components from potholes, air conditioning system service, and brake work from stop-and-go driving in nearby towns like Ahoskie. Older models like the Camry and Corolla also frequently need exhaust system attention due to road salt and moisture.

Labor rates in the Cofield area are typically more competitive than in major metros like Raleigh, but parts costs are generally consistent. You may save on labor, but for complex computer or hybrid system repairs, you might still consider a dealership in Greenville for specialized tools and training, factoring in travel.
For routine maintenance (oil changes, brakes, tires) and most common repairs, a qualified independent shop in Hertford County is perfectly capable and often more convenient. For warranty work, complex hybrid battery issues, or advanced recall services, the authorized Toyota dealerships in Greenville or Elizabeth City are necessary.
